Subject: Possible Acquisition — Corvetta Systems

Team,

As our incoming director settles in, a brief update: we have opened preliminary talks to acquire Corvetta Systems, the Delmarsh-based workflow vendor. Their tooling would close the gap in our Larkspur platform roadmap. Diligence starts next month; nothing is signed and no terms are final. Please treat this as strictly need-to-know. The strategic rationale is summarised in the note below.

board note of kadug-tawig: Only 5 of the 100 pilot accounts renewed Oliath, so a churn review is set for April 15.

For the heads of department: the group policy with Averlane Mutual renews on 1 November. Premiums are up 9% owing to last year's warehouse claim at the Dunhollow site. I've obtained two alternative quotes; both exclude flood cover, which we need. Broker meetings are booked for mid-October, and the claims history file is in the shared drive. Please hold renewal decisions until Selda reviews the terms against the note that follows.

board note of fajef-kadug: Project Oliath slips by six weeks because of the tooling delay.

Subject: Veltrane Supply Contract Renewal

Team,

Our three-year agreement with Veltrane Components expires at the end of Q2. Pricing has held flat, but their new terms include a 4% annual escalator and a shorter cure period for delivery misses. Procurement recommends renewing for two years rather than three to keep leverage. Kessa Morrow will walk the incoming director through the negotiation history next week. Before we finalize, the executive team should note the following confidential context.

confidential, yafof-tawef: The finance team signed off on a budget of $34.3 million for Project Zorox. The renewal with Aldethax Freight closes at $12.7 million a year, 10 percent below the last contract.

### Runbook: Sproutline watering scheduler

The scheduler computes watering windows from soil-moisture readings every 15 minutes. If windows stop updating, check that the reading ingester is current and restart the planner worker. Reviewers should confirm that any change to the window-calculation logic keeps the dry-soil override intact, since that path protects greenhouse zones during sensor outages. When reviewing, verify the candidate matches the build token recorded below.

trace token, yahop-fajof: htk6_78a9a1